The Aupoko R12 to R134a Retrofit Conversion Adapter is a premium copper dual-port fitting designed to convert older R12/R22 AC charging ports to accept modern R134a quick disconnect hoses. Featuring corrosion resistance, color-coded high/low side fittings, and a quick coupler valve, it ensures fast, reliable installation and long-lasting performance for professional-grade AC system upgrades.

Both high pressure low pressure couplings are same size, check yours before ordering.
If you are working on a early 90's toyota the low pressure (suction side) fitting will not fit on the OEM dryer fitting. You will have to use an adapter. I did like the 90 deg brass fittings. Be careful on the high side fitting as it sticks up almost 2" and barely clears when the hood is closed. I found a 1/4" x 3/8 flare fitting on amazon to allow you to hook up the R134 cans & service it.
